Form 8938

I am stuck in a loop.  I have filled out a 1099-INT for my foreign interest. I have filled out all of the information in Form 8938, but it does not link the two together.  It asks: 

 

"This may be easier if you first complete your return and print a preview copy. Then you can return to this section and use your preview copy for guidance."

 

I have completed the return, but not submitted it.  Every time I run a review it flags this error, but as all the Schedules and forms cannot be seen from the interface, I am not able to complete the information.  I have no idea what Schedule & Line the 1099-INT is reported on.

Form 8938

Form 1099-INT, which reports interest income, is typically reported on Schedule B of Form 1040. The interest income is listed on Line 2 of Schedule B.
